Importance of OsRac1 and RAI1 in signalling of Pigm-1 mediated resistance to rice blast disease

2024-06-10

Abstract excerpt

<title>Abstract</title> <p>Plants depend heavily on Resistance (R) proteins, many encoding leucine-rich repeat nucleotide-binding site (NLR) proteins, essential for mediating targeted defense against pathogens. In rice, NLR proteins are pivotal immune receptors in combating <italic>Magnaporthe oryzae</italic>-triggered rice blast.
